Hearty Beef Chili

A rich and savory chili packed with ground beef, spicy peppers, and kidney beans for a cozy meal.

Ingredients

  • 1 lb ground beef
  • 1 large yellow onion, diced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 jalapeno pepper, seeded and chopped
  • 2 cans (15 oz each) kidney be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 can (28 oz) crushed tomatoes
  • 1 cup beef broth
  • 2 tbsp chili powder
  • 1 tsp ground cumin
  • 1 tsp smoked paprika
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 1/2 tsp black pepper

Instructions

  1. Brown the ground beef in a large pot over medium-high heat until fully cooked.
  2. Drain any excess fat from the pot and add the diced onion and chopped jalapeno.
  3. Sauté the vegetables for 5 minutes until softened, then stir in the minced garlic.
  4. Add the crushed tomatoes, kidney beans, beef broth, chili powder, cumin, and smoked paprika.
  5.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ce heat to low and simmer for 30-40 minutes.
  6. Season with salt and black pepper to taste before serving hot.
